Double Chamfered Nut An Overview


The double chamfered nut is a specialized fastener designed to provide enhanced functionality and reliability in various mechanical applications. Unlike traditional nuts, which may feature simple flat surfaces, the double chamfered nut incorporates a unique design that enhances engagement and reduces wear. This innovative design element is crucial in ensuring secure fastening and optimizing the performance of assemblies in demanding environments.


The term chamfer refers to a beveled edge that joins two surfaces at an angle, as opposed to meeting at a right angle. In the case of the double chamfered nut, this design features chamfers on both the top and bottom edges of the nut, allowing for smoother insertion and improved load distribution when fastening with a corresponding bolt. This increased surface area contact reduces stress concentration, minimizing the risk of stripping or galling of threads, which is particularly beneficial in applications subject to high torque.


One significant advantage of double chamfered nuts is their enhanced alignment capabilities during assembly. The tapered edges assist in guiding the bolt into place, making it easier to start the threading process. This is particularly valuable in situations where accessibility is limited, as it reduces the chances of cross-threading and improves overall efficiency during installation.

Furthermore, the double chamfered nut can be made from a variety of materials, including steel, stainless steel, aluminum, and even high-performance alloys, which allows manufacturers to select the right nut based on specific environmental conditions, load requirements, and corrosion resistance needs. This versatility, combined with the nut's superior design, makes it suitable for a wide range of applications, from automotive and aerospace to machinery and structural engineering.
